Cardiff host Middlesbrough on Saturday in the Championship, and it's one of a few games where both teams come into it with nothing to play for other than pride. Both have fallen away from the playoff race, but a top 10 finish is still on for those who take most points from their last two games, the first of which is this one.
Cardiff Form GuideCardiff dropped away from the playoffs a little earlier than Middlesbrough did, but they've managed to keep up a fairly decent run of form. They come here on the back of three wins and two defeats in their last five, which is more than acceptable, and generally, have been performing well overall. This has the potential to end with a top 10 spot for them, which I'm sure fans will be really happy with.
They come here on the back of a win last weekend, and it was a dramatic one too. They won 2-1 at home to Southampton, scoring in the final minute of the game to win that. Birmingham and Coventry are the other two teams they have beaten recently, while they've suffered defeats to Millwall away from home and Hull at home.
Middlesbrough Form GuideIt was only a couple of weeks ago that Middlesbrough fell out of the promotion race but since then, I do think they look a little like a team that are suffering and feeling sorry for themselves. After falling out, they've gone three games without a win, a defeat most recently and two draws before that.
The defeat was a thriller on Monday night, losing 4-3 at home to Leeds, who are battling for the automatic promotion spots. Before that, they drew with Ipswich and Hull, both away from home, meaning they just failed to keep themselves in the playoff run. It's been an up and down season for Boro, so no surprise they are feeling a little down.
